You're not "too sensitive." You're not broken. And you're definitely not alone. If you've ever felt the crushing weight of rejection - real or perceived - and wondered why it hits you so much harder than it seems to hit everyone else, this book was written with you in mind. Rejection Sensitive Dysphoria (RSD) is a lived experience that millions of people share, especially those with ADHD and other neurodivergent minds. That sudden flood of shame, the spiral of self-doubt, the way one comment can unravel an entire day - these feelings are real, they are valid, and they deserve to be understood with gentleness, not judgment.
